Unhappy httpd reverse proxy


Here is the situation:

I've an old Compaq Prolinea 575e with RH8 fresh installed.
I've installed the httpd package and started to configure it as a reverse proxy.
For this feature to function, is needed the libxml2 2.5.10 or greater, and the mod_proxy_html module.
To install successfully the libxms2 2.5.10 package glibc 2.3.x is needed and here comes the problem.

RH8 comes whit glibc 2.2.93-5, how can I upgrade this library without upgrading to fedora2? Is it possible?
